Royals 6, Red Sox 4

Royals 6, Red Sox 4: Billy Butler belted a three-run homer in the eighth inning as Kansas City handed visiting Boston its sixth loss in seven games.

Matt Albers replaced starter Daniel Bard (2-4) after the latter walked the first two batters in the eighth. Butler promptly turned on a fastball from Albers and deposited it over the wall in left field for his sixth homer of the season.

Chris Getz and Humberto Quintero had RBI singles and Jose Mijares (2-1) tossed two scoreless innings to pick up the win. Jonathan Broxton retired the side in order in the ninth to secure his sixth save for the Royals, who snapped a modest two-game losing skid and improved to 3-13 at Kauffman Stadium.

Dustin Pedroia drove in a pair of runs and Adrian Gonzalez had a pair of hits and threw out Jeff Francoeur at the plate in the seventh inning with the Red Sox nursing a 4-3 lead.

Hot-hitting Boston rookie Will Middlebrooks exited the game with tightness in his left hamstring after legging out a double. Middlebrooks belted a grand slam on Sunday and went deep twice and drove in five runs during Monday's 11-5 victory over the Royals.

GAME NOTEBOOK: Bard endured a tumultuous 28-pitch second inning in which he had two balks and a wild pitch. Bard settled down, but allowed five runs on six hits and walked four to take the loss. ... Nick Punto replaced Middlebrooks and went 0-for-2. ... Kansas City starter Danny Duffy yielded four runs on seven hits and walked five batters in 4 1/3 innings.
